Nicholle Anatol

Head of School, Director of Curriculum and Instruction , Elementary & Middle school Teacher

With over 20 years of experience in education, I continue to find joy and excitement in the start of each new school year. I hold a B.S. in Elementary Education with a concentration in Science from the University of Maryland, a Master’s degree in Social Foundations of Education from the University of Virginia, and a Standard Administration and Supervision Certification.

Throughout my career, I have served in a variety of roles including College Professor, Professional Development Provider for educators, State Test Coordinator, Lead Founder and CEO of a New Jersey Charter School, classroom teacher, and tutor. Most recently, I published my first book focused on education and school improvement.

My passion for teaching and learning has remained constant throughout the years, and I look forward to meeting and working with your children as they grow and thrive.

DR. DAVID SHORMANN, PH.D.

Shormann Math & Science Professor

Pre Alg/Alg 1/Geo/Alg 2/Pre Cal/Trig/Calculus

Earth Science/Intgrated Phy & Chem/Bio/Chem/Physics

(Regular/Honors/Advanced Placement Credit possible in some classes through taking AP Exam)

 Holding degrees in:

Aerospace Engineering, B.S. from University of Texas, 

- Marine Chemistry, M.S., University of Texas

- Limnology, Ph.D., Texas A&M University 

Dr. Shormann has 25 years of experience teaching math and science from elementary through college levels.  After finishing his Ph.D., God called him to serve the homeschooling community by teaching college preparatory math and science classes from a Biblical foundation. He taught eight classes each day, in five different locations around the Houston-metro area, averaging 300 students per year.  Dr. Shormann's passion is inspiring students to excel by teaching math and science as God-given tools used to unlock mysteries and better understand God and the world He created.

JENNIFER HUGHES

Middle School History/ AP History/ Debate 

It is truly a pleasure to have the opportunity to work with you and your student(s). I bring over 20 years of experience in education, spanning from Pre-K to the graduate level. I previously served as a Professor at Canisius College in New York and held the role of History Department Chair and History teacher at a nontraditional charter high school for ten years. My certifications include Middle and High School History, and I am also trained in multiple Advanced Placement (AP) courses with a strong foundation in ongoing professional development.

In addition to my work in education, I maintain a limited legal practice focused on Criminal and Family Law. For nearly two decades, I have served as a Law Guardian in New York State, advocating for children and teens navigating both Family and Criminal Court systems. This work, alongside my educational experience, has greatly shaped my holistic and compassionate approach to teaching.

I also have a passion for global education and have led students and parents on educational tours to destinations such as China, Japan, Mexico, Paris, Rome, and Greece. These experiences have enriched my teaching and expanded my students’ understanding of the world.

I am committed to creating an inclusive learning environment and have experience working with neurodiverse learners in my classroom. I look forward to supporting your child's academic journey and helping them thrive.

IVAN SANCHEZ

Spanish Teacher

¡Hola! My name is Ivan and I am a native speaker of Spanish from Valencia, Spain, a lovely city on the Mediterranean coast. I have been a Spanish teacher since 2012, with certification from the Instituto Cervantes and as a licensed examiner for levels A1 and A2. I also have a degree in Political Science and Sociology from the Universidad Nacional de Educación a Distancia.

I have taught students of all ages and levels from all over the world, both in Spain and abroad. My students have come from the US, Canada, Belgium, Germany, Italy, UK, China, Japan, and Brazil. I specialize in teaching Spanish for test preparation (DELE, ECELE), professional Spanish, Spanish for tourism, Spanish for business, Spanish for teachers, and Spanish for priests.

Outside of teaching, I love meeting new people through my teaching and enjoy making friends with my students. I am a curious person and like to try new things, especially art, music, food, sports, and reading.

Alex Predoehl

Science & Math Specialist

Hi, I’m Mr. Alex and I’m excited to be part of your child’s learning journey in science and mathematics. I hold a Bachelor of Science in Chemistry/Biochemistry with ACS Certification from Virginia Tech, where I also minored in Mathematics and Biochemistry. I later earned a Master of Christian Studies in New Testament from Regent College, and I’m currently pursuing my Master of Arts in Teaching at the University of Maryland, University College.

​

My teaching experience has been wide-ranging—I’ve taught in both traditional classrooms and online settings. I completed my student teaching at Sherwood High School in Sandy Spring, MD, where I taught Honors Chemistry and Biology (ESOL). I also worked with Florida Virtual School, teaching General and Honors Chemistry in an online environment. In addition to these roles, I’ve spent nearly a decade working as a private educational coach, supporting middle school, high school, and college students in both math and science.

​

Before entering the education field, I completed a co-op at Glaxo Wellcome (now GlaxoSmithKline), where I contributed to a published study involving chemical vapor monitoring using near-infrared spectroscopy.

​

Teaching is my passion, and I truly enjoy helping students discover their potential in science and math. My goal is to make these subjects accessible, engaging, and even fun. I look forward to working with your family and helping your learner confidently grow.

AVERY WASHINGTON

Music Teacher

My name is Avery Washington, and I’m proud to be from Gaithersburg, Maryland. I hold a Bachelor of Arts in Music Education from the University of the District of Columbia. Music has always been a central part of my life, and I deeply appreciate a wide range of musical styles and cultural traditions.

I specialize in piano and drums and have also studied the trumpet. Beyond performing, I’m passionate about recording and producing music. Over the years, I’ve played in several bands throughout the DMV area, conducted choirs, and sung with various vocal groups across Maryland. One highlight of my musical journey was being selected as a Maryland All-State tenor in high school and having the unique opportunity to perform with Gladys Knight in Utah.

 

In addition to teaching at Rise Hybrid Private Academy since the 2021 school year, I have also taught private piano and voice lessons for the past four years. I'm excited to be part of the in-person Maryland campus as we continue to grow. Sharing my love for music and helping students develop their own creative voices is one of the most rewarding parts of my work.

 

When I’m not teaching or performing, I enjoy watching Marvel movies and spending time with my two dogs, Domino and Foxy.
